Job description

The Production Supervisor is accountable to lead the operation and personnel within a rotating shift environment. They are expected to understand what is necessary for the customer to meet the customers’ needs. The Production Shift Leader manages and oversees all shift operations in a manner that enhances the plant’s safety, engagement, cost, productivity, efficiency, quality, and customer service. This position is a development role for higher level Manufacturing Operations positions.


Responsibilities / Accountabilities include, but are not limited to:

  • Lead operations and 25+ personnel assigned to rotating shift.
  • Drive workgroup to proactively achieve zero injuries / safety incidents.
  • Resource shift in order to safely meet production schedules.
  • Maximize quality and quantity of product delivered to warehouse to satisfy customer needs.
  • Minimize controllable costs.
  • Sustain high levels of product quality, with a target of zero quality defects or complaints.
  • Communicate expectations and hold team members accountable for delivering exceptional performance results.
  • Foster an environment that promotes teamwork and inclusion.
  • Maintain plant housekeeping expectations.

JOB RESPONSIBILITIES


Live the Safety stand, adhere to the safety responsibilities.

  • Ensure employees completion of all required safety training.
  • Lead execution of monthly team safety requirements – including completion of behavior-based safety observations, near miss reporting, safe work permits, safety meetings, pre-shift safety inspections, departmental inspections, etc.
  • Educate and coach team members on safe operating procedures and behaviors, and provide reinforcement and feedback where appropriate to drive desired behaviors.
  • Effectively communicate Owens Corning’s stand on safety throughout the Operations Department to ensure employees believe in and behave in a manner that supports our stand that all accidents are preventable, safety is everyone’s responsibility, and that working safely is a condition of employment at Owens Corning.
  • Perform reporting and investigation of all safety incidents, driving to root cause and permanent resolution.


Achieve customer satisfaction and quality commitments.

  • Understand and communicate customer expectations throughout the Operations Department, and ensure all products meet customer standards and requirements.
  • Ensure timely and accurate production to schedules in order to meet or exceed delivery to promise.
  • Ensure operational procedures are followed to product specifications, and quality metrics meet customers’ needs.
  • Perform root cause analysis with the involvement of operators on all quality issues and resolve.
  • Train operators on problem solving skills, and coach through resolution.
  • Participate in customer visits (both onsite and at customer locations) to better understand customer needs and requirements.


Lead and develop talent.

  • Monitor and enforce all plant and corporate policies and procedures.
  • Provide candid feedback on expectations and performance to all members of team on regular basis.
  • Complete robust annual performance review with each team member.
  • Actively lead and build effective work teams to increase plant performance and drive continuous improvement initiatives.
  • Maintain documentation, track, counsel and execute coaching and corrective action when performance issues occur.
  • Review, track and modify individual training plans based on individual and shift needs.


Achieve plant cost targets

  • Leverage standard work to minimize variation and waste.
  • Develop and implement productivity projects / programs to enhance processes.
  • Drive waste out of operation.
  • Utilize proper resourcing to meet cost targets.
  • Execute role redesign, as required.
  • Gather input from and engage all team members in productivity initiatives.


Execute administrative processes.

  • Input and / or verify payroll records.
  • Verify time and attendance reports.
  • Solicit overtime when necessary to satisfy operational needs.
  • Verify operational data in IPOP and SAP.
  • Summarize and communicate shift results.
